  • Patent number: 8577517
    Abstract: A method of operating a remote vehicle configured to communicate with an operator control unit (OCU) includes executing a click-to-drive behavior, a cruise control behavior, and a retro-traverse behavior on a computing processor. The click-to-drive behavior includes receiving a picture or a video feed and determining a drive destination in the received picture or video feed. The cruise control behavior includes receiving an absolute heading and velocity commands from the OCU and computing a drive heading and a drive velocity. The a retro-traverse behavior includes generating a return path interconnecting at least two previously-traversed waypoints of a list of time-stamped waypoints, and executing a retro-traverse of the return path by navigating the remote vehicle successively to previous time-stamped waypoints in the waypoints list until a control signal is received from the operator control unit.

  • Patent number: 8396611
    Abstract: A method for enhancing operational efficiency of a remote vehicle using a diagnostic behavior. The method comprises inputting and analyzing data received from a plurality of sensors to determine the existence of deviations from normal operation of the remote vehicle, updating parameters in a reference mobility model based on deviations from normal operation, and revising strategies to achieve an operational goal of the remote vehicle to accommodate deviations from normal operation. An embedded simulation and training system for a remote vehicle. The system comprises a software architecture installed on the operator control unit and including software routines and drivers capable of carrying out mission simulations and training.

  • Publication number: 20120072052
    Abstract: An operator control unit has a user interface that allows a user to identify a mode of display and interaction that narrows the user's options for his next interaction with the user interface. The user interface utilizes portals to transition between environments such as indoors to outdoors, outdoors to indoors, different rooms of a building, and different floors of a building, the portals representing one or more of stairways and doors, and being used in remote vehicle path planning as waypoints that may require execution of predetermined behaviors.
